r88460 | antoine.pitrou | 2011-02-21 19:03:13 +0100 (lun., 21 févr. 2011) | 4 lines
Issue #10276: Fix the results of zlib.crc32() and zlib.adler32() on buffers
larger than 4GB. Patch by Nadeem Vawda.

+# Issue #10276 - check that inputs >=4GB are handled correctly.
+class ChecksumBigBufferTestCase(unittest.TestCase):
+
+ def setUp(self):
+ with open(support.TESTFN, "wb+") as f:
+ f.seek(_4G)
+ f.write(b"asdf")
+ f.flush()
+ self.mapping = mmap.mmap(f.fileno(), 0, access=mmap.ACCESS_READ)
+
+ def tearDown(self):
+ self.mapping.close()
+ support.unlink(support.TESTFN)
+
+ @unittest.skipUnless(mmap, "mmap() is not available.")
+ @unittest.skipUnless(sys.maxsize > _4G, "Can't run on a 32-bit system.")
+ @unittest.skipUnless(support.is_resource_enabled("largefile"),
+ "May use lots of disk space.")
+ def test_big_buffer(self):
+ self.assertEqual(zlib.crc32(self.mapping), 3058686908)
+ self.assertEqual(zlib.adler32(self.mapping), 82837919)
+
